Assange's Lawyer Barry Pollack to Defend Maduro in High-Stakes Narco-Terrorism Case
- •Venezuelan President Nicolas Maduro arrested by US troops in Caracas, arrived in New York for narco-terrorism and drug trafficking charges.
- •Maduro, 63, was seen in a prison jumpsuit, limping slightly, escorted by DEA agents to federal courthouse.
- •US trial attorney Barry Pollack, known for defending Julian Assange, will represent Maduro; he filed a notice of appearance.
- •Pollack, a veteran Washington lawyer, brokered Assange's plea deal and specializes in financial, business, and national security crimes.
- •Maduro faces four counts, including narco-terrorism conspiracy and cocaine importation, brought by the US Attorney’s Office for the Southern District of New York.
Why It Matters: Julian Assange's former lawyer, Barry Pollack, takes on the high-profile defense of Nicolas Maduro.
